OK - Looking for advice form the more experienced.  I have finally left my long term Dr.'s practice (bit of a prig and very limited choices in our network)  Any have advice on how to select a new Primary Care Physician that is trans friendly?  How do you approach, and then broach, the subject.  Also, as an mtf I don't feel comfortable with with a man, would prefer someone more like me...  How do you find someone and then "consult" for a good fit?  Sorry if this sounds silly, I just don't know where to start. - Holly

I was fortunate that my doctor was trans friendly .... but my son just recently found a new doctor ... he called the office and talk with the receptionist and asked if they had any transpatients and if they were okay with trans patients.  He felt the receptions was a good clue b/c if they were rude and uncomfortable then he didn't want to go there.  Ask your friends --- ask around.
